Know MoreThis chart consists of triangles representing horizontal, vertical, and inclined distances. Any one unknown distance can be determined when the other two are known. For distances greater than the limits of the chart, divide the given dimensions by a figure to bring within the range of the chart. Multiply the result by the same figure to restore the proportions. Know MoreDec 09, 2010· The angle of repose is generally used for "static" applications (i.e. stockpiles etc). Surcharge angle is used in "dynamic" applications, such as when being transported on a conveyor, to account for the observation the angle will generally reduce due to dynamic effects etc. You mentioned "steep angled" conveying.

Know MoreConveyor capacity is determined by the belt speed, width and the angle of the belt - and can be expressed as. Q = ρ A v (1) where . Q = conveyor capacity (kg/s, lb/s) ρ = density of transported material (kg/m 3, lb/ft 3) A = cross-sectional area of the bulk solid on the belt (m 2, ft 2)
